   Atmosphere Automatic Monitoring Station

Atmosphere automatic monitoring station is a set of online automatic analysis instruments as the core, using modern sensing technology, automatic measurement technology, automatic control technology, computer application technology and related special collection software and communication network composed of a comprehensive online automatic monitoring system.

   Atmosphere Automatic Monitoring Station Composition

 

   Automatic Atmosphere Monitoring Station Construction Steps

  • Atmosphere automatic monitoring station site selection and construction;
  • Layout and installation of basic guarantee facilities such as power supply and communication;
  • Installation of safety facilities such as lightning protection, electric shock protection and fire protection;
  • Selection, installation and commissioning of analyzers, quality control equipment and sampling systems;
  • Installation and debugging of meteorological equipment, visibility meter, urban photography, and other auxiliary facilities;
  • Installation and debugging of data acquisition, processing and transmission software and network transmission equipment;
  • Installation and networking of video surveillance equipment in sampling areas and monitoring stations;
  • The overall trial operation and acceptance of the automatic environmental monitoring system.

   Fixed Sources Wastewater Automatic Monitoring System

The automatic monitoring system for water pollution sources includes automatic monitoring facilities and monitoring centers for water pollution sources. Automatic monitoring facilities for water pollution sources refer to the instruments, flow meters, data acquisition and transmission devices installed at the pollution source site to monitor and monitor the discharge of pollutants; the environmental protection department connects the central computer and automatic monitoring facilities through communication transmission lines to realize the monitoring center real-time and continuous monitoring of pollution sources.    Fixed Pollution Source Exhaust Gas Automatic Monitoring System

The flue gas pollution source automatic monitoring system can continuously and real-time automatically monitor the concentration and emission of particulate matter and gaseous pollutants in the flue gas emitted by fixed pollution sources (such as boilers, industrial furnaces, incinerators, etc.). The automatic monitoring system for flue gas pollution sources used by the company adopts the extraction heat and humidity method, which can measure SO2, NOx, O2, temperature, pressure, flow rate, particulate matter, etc. This system has a compact structure and is convenient for transportation and installation.

   Flue Gas Pollution Sources Automatic Monitoring System Composition

  • Particulate Matter Monitoring Subsystem
  • Gaseous Pollutant Monitoring Subsystem
  • Flue Gas Parameter Monitoring Subsystem
  • Data Acquisition and Processing Subsystem

   Dust and Noise Online Monitoring Station Construction Steps

Precautions for website construction

  • Monitoring stations should take into account the division of administrative regions
  • The monitoring stations are easy to maintain and can ensure safe, reliable, and long-term stable operation
  • Avoid the reflection surface and nearby fixed noise sources, avoid the influence of trees (the sound of leaves in windy weather)
  • 4 types of acoustic environment function areas select areas with noise-sensitive buildings
  • The impact of the working noise of the automatic monitoring system on the microphone should be lower than the environmental noise by more than 10dB(A)
  • The monitoring point should be free from strong electromagnetic interference
  • Avoid being obstructed by tall buildings, sound barriers, etc.
  • Avoid installing at the tuyere

   Marine Environment Online Monitoring System

The marine buoy is an unmanned automatic observation station that has the ability to continuously monitor in harsh water environments. The instrument carried by the buoy body can monitor multiple water quality parameters (pH, ORP, conductivity, dissolved oxygen, turbidity, chlorophyll a. blue-green algae, nutrients, ammonia nitrogen, COD, etc.) for data measurement, storage, and communication. The buoy can be used for long-term, continuous and all-weather work, and can be recovered and modified as needed.
